Overview of the role:

Hours and location: 40 hours per week, Mondays to Fridays. The role will be based at Donald Ward House, Ilkeston.

WARD are looking for a motivated individual to join our Export Team. Strong organisational and time management skills, along with great attention to detail are at the heart of the role.

Job Purpose:

Ward are looking for an Export Administrator to join a small team who are responsible for producing all documents required for the goods that are exported out of the UK from multiple sites. This is a fast-paced team with weekly deadlines. The successful candidate will have good attention to detail that can work on their own initiative and deal with the pressures this role brings. We need a good problem solver and someone that can pivot and adapt their working day based on what is a priority.

An example of documentation produced would include: invoices, packing list, certificate of origin, Bills of Lading, Pre Shipment Inspection Certificate.

Key Responsibilities:

  • You will be carrying out daily administrative tasks to support the accounts’ function. This may include the following duties:
  • Making and receiving telephone calls
  • Maintenance of data in the computer system
  • Present documents as required under Letter of credit contracts within the given time period.
  • Produce and source export documentation for any non LC contracts.
